making some headway
 
well i have laid down the final layer of prekote and will lightly wet sand this week so i can lay down the 1st coat of brightside (saphire blue). I will say this much prekote is some tough stuff for only being a one part. you can wipe it down with acetone and it doesnt break down.

Skools Out 05-04-2009 10:01 PM

use a little more grip for better hold, i always use 80 grit on the boats i paint

oh yeah and a line sander will make the boat much straighter with less cupping, a DA will cup soft material like bondo and fiberglass.
